Maximizing Small Kitchen Spaces
If you have a compact kitchen, making the most of every inch is essential.
-
Open Shelving: Replacing upper cabinets with open shelving can make a small kitchen feel more spacious and airy. It also allows for easy access to kitchen essentials. Use stylish baskets or containers for storage to keep the shelves organized.
-
Foldable Furniture: Incorporate foldable or extendable furniture, like a collapsible dining table or foldable kitchen island, to save space when not in use. This allows for versatility while maintaining a sleek, modern design.
-
Vertical Storage: Make use of vertical space by installing tall cabinets that go all the way up to the ceiling. You can store items you don’t use frequently at the top and keep essentials at the lower levels for easy reach.
-
Compact Appliances: Invest in space-saving appliances like slim dishwashers, mini fridges, or compact stoves. These appliances are designed to fit perfectly into small kitchens without compromising on functionality.
Open-Concept Kitchen Designs
An open-concept kitchen design creates a seamless flow between the kitchen, living, and dining areas, perfect for those who enjoy entertaining.
-
Kitchen Islands with Storage: Incorporating a kitchen island with built-in storage helps optimize space while providing additional counter space for meal prep. The island can also serve as a gathering spot for guests or family members during cooking.
-
Integrated Appliances: To create a sleek, minimalist look, opt for built-in or integrated appliances that blend seamlessly into your cabinetry. This makes the kitchen feel less cluttered and more cohesive.
-
Statement Lighting: Make a statement with pendant lighting above the kitchen island or dining area. Choose bold, modern fixtures in materials like gold, black, or brass to add elegance and personality to the open space.
-
Dual Purpose Spaces: Designate specific zones in the open concept, such as a coffee bar or wine station, to create dedicated spaces within the larger area. These areas can serve as both functional and decorative elements in the open floor plan.
Sleek and Modern Kitchens
If you’re drawn to a clean, minimalist aesthetic, a modern kitchen design is the way to go.
-
High-Gloss Finishes: High-gloss finishes on cabinets, countertops, and backsplashes can make the kitchen feel sleek and sophisticated. Glossy surfaces reflect light, helping to brighten up the space and giving the kitchen a polished appearance.
-
Flat-Panel Cabinets: Opt for flat-panel cabinets with no handles for a streamlined, contemporary look. Push-to-open mechanisms can further enhance the minimalist feel while providing a functional solution for a clutter-free space.
-
Monochromatic Color Scheme: Keep things simple with a monochromatic color scheme. Shades of white, grey, or black can create a sophisticated atmosphere. Use varying textures or finishes, like matte cabinets with a high-gloss countertop, to add depth and interest to the design.
-
Floating Shelves: Floating shelves offer a modern alternative to traditional cabinetry. These shelves can display decorative items like plants or unique cookware while maintaining an open and airy feel.
Rustic and Farmhouse-Inspired Kitchens
For those who prefer a warm, inviting atmosphere, a rustic or farmhouse kitchen can create a cozy environment.
-
Exposed Beams: Adding exposed beams to the ceiling is a signature feature of farmhouse kitchens. These beams add texture and warmth to the space and pair well with natural materials like wood and stone.
-
Shaker-Style Cabinets: Shaker-style cabinets are a staple in farmhouse kitchens, offering a simple yet charming design. Opt for white or soft pastel hues to maintain a light, airy feel, or use natural wood finishes for a rustic touch.
-
Vintage-Inspired Appliances: Consider using vintage-inspired appliances in colors like mint green, mustard yellow, or classic cream. These appliances can add character and personality while keeping the kitchen functional.
-
Farmhouse Sink: A deep farmhouse sink can be both practical and stylish. Choose a large, apron-front sink with a classic design to complement the rustic vibe of the kitchen.
Smart Kitchens for the Tech-Savvy Home
Incorporating technology into your kitchen design can make it more efficient and convenient.
-
Smart Appliances: Invest in smart kitchen appliances like refrigerators with touch screens, ovens that can be controlled remotely, or dishwashers with app integration. These appliances enhance the functionality of your kitchen while making cooking and cleaning more efficient.
-
Touchless Faucets: A touchless faucet adds a layer of convenience and cleanliness to your kitchen. These faucets are especially useful for hands-free operation while preparing meals.
-
Hidden Charging Stations: Incorporate hidden charging stations into your kitchen design to keep your phones and tablets powered without cluttering the countertops. Built-in USB ports can be installed inside cabinets or drawers for easy access.
-
Smart Lighting: Install smart lighting that can be controlled via smartphone apps or voice commands. You can set different lighting scenes depending on the time of day or the activities in the kitchen.

Eco-Friendly Kitchen Designs
Sustainable kitchen design is becoming more popular as homeowners look for ways to reduce their environmental footprint.
-
Recycled Materials: Use recycled materials for countertops, cabinetry, and flooring. Recycled glass, bamboo, and reclaimed wood are eco-friendly options that add a natural, rustic charm to your kitchen.
-
Energy-Efficient Appliances: Invest in energy-efficient appliances that use less electricity and water. Look for appliances with the ENERGY STAR rating to ensure you’re reducing energy consumption.
-
Composting Stations: Integrate a composting station into your kitchen design. This can be a designated area under the sink or a countertop composting container to make recycling food waste easy and efficient.
-
Water-Saving Fixtures: Install low-flow faucets, dishwashers, and refrigerators to minimize water usage without sacrificing performance.
